ZIP code 17239 is located in Neelyton, Pennsylvania, within Huntingdon County. With a population of 230, this is a sparsely populated ZIP code with a mature community — the median age is 49.3 years. Economically, 17239 is a solidly middle-class ZIP code: the median household income of $63,333 is below the national average.
Real estate in ZIP code 17239 represents an affordable housing market. The median home value of $216,300 is below the national average. Homeownership is strong here — 80.2% of occupied units are owner-occupied, suggesting an established, stable residential community. Median home values have increased by 30% since 2019.
The population of 17239 is primarily White (100.00%). Residents are less-educated — 10.1% hold a bachelor's degree or higher, which is well below the national average. Poverty affects a relatively small share of residents at 5.7%. Household income has declined by 3% since 2019.
As in most parts of the country, driving alone is the dominant commute mode at 70%.
Overall, ZIP code 17239 in Neelyton, PA is characterized as solidly middle-class, less-educated, a mature community, and predominantly owner-occupied.
